How Much Does Website Development Cost in Dubai (2026 Guide)

e8

Understanding the cost of website development for businesses in Dubai in 2026 is crucial.  In 2026, a website is no longer just an online brochure; it is a high-performance engine for business growth. For SMEs and corporate entities in Dubai, the question isn’t just “how much,” but “what is the value of the investment?”

Across the UAE web development landscape, pricing varies significantly. In Dubai, website development costs typically range from AED 3,500 to over AED 150,000. While a basic site might sit at the lower end of that spectrum (AED 3,500–15,000), complex e-commerce platforms and custom enterprise solutions often require investments between AED 20,000 and AED 110,000+.

This guide breaks down the realistic costs of web development in Dubai to help you budget effectively for the year ahead.

Website Development Cost by Type: A Deeper Look

Basic Business Website

Ideal for service-based businesses that need to establish trust. These usually include 3–5 pages: Home, About, Services, and Contact.

  • What’s Included: Mobile-responsive design, basic SEO setup, contact forms, and social media integration.
  • Cost Range: AED 3,500 – AED 8,000.

Corporate/SME Website

For established firms, a corporate site requires a more robust Content Management System (CMS), such as WordPress, enabling the marketing team to update content frequently.

  • What’s Included: 10–20 pages, blog section, advanced UI/UX, career portals, and multilingual support (English/Arabic).
  • Cost Range: AED 12,000 – AED 55,000.

E-commerce Website

In 2026, e-commerce development in Dubai requires more than just a “buy” button. It needs integration with regional payment gateways (Telr, PayTabs) and logistics providers.

  • What’s Included: Inventory management, payment gateway integration, Tabby/Tamara “Buy Now Pay Later” setups, and high-level security.
  • Cost Range: AED 15,000 – AED 110,000+.

Custom Web Application & Enterprise Solutions

These are built from scratch using frameworks like Laravel, ReactJS, or Python/Django. They are designed for businesses with unique workflows that a standard CMS cannot handle.

  • What’s Included: Bespoke UI/UX, API integrations (ERP/CRM), high-load performance optimization, and custom user roles.
  • Cost Range: The custom website development cost UAE companies invest in can exceed AED 50,000 – AED 275,000+.

Key Factors Influencing Costs in Dubai

To understand why one quote is AED 5,000 and another is AED 50,000 is critical for decision-makers. 

  • Design Complexity: A template-based site is cost-effective but lacks brand uniqueness. Tailored UI/UX design, which involves wireframing and prototyping, increases the investment but significantly boosts conversion rates.
  • Bilingual Functionality: In Dubai, Arabic/English support is standard. However, implementing Right-to-Left (RTL) coding correctly requires specialized technical expertise.
  • Features & Integrations: Adding AI chatbots, booking engines, or real-time user behavior tracking will drive up the price due to the development hours required.
  • SEO Readiness: A “pretty” site that doesn’t rank is a liability. Integrated SEO, including schema markup and site speed optimization, is a prerequisite for the Dubai market.

Freelancer vs. Agency Pricing in Dubai

Choosing your partner is the biggest variable in your total website development cost in Dubai. When comparing freelance vs agency web development in Dubai, pricing and reliability differ significantly.

Freelancer Pricing

  • Rates: AED 75 – AED 250 per hour.
  • Pros: Low cost, direct communication, and flexibility.
  • Cons: Limited capacity, high risk of project abandonment, lack of specialized security/SEO teams.
  • Verdict: Best for startups on a shoestring budget needing a quick MVP.

Agency Pricing

  • Rates: AED 6,000 – AED 18,000+ monthly retainer or project-based.
  • Pros: Access to a full team (Designers, Developers, SEOs, PMs), reliability, and long-term support.
  • Cons: Higher initial investment.

Verdict: Essential for established companies where ROI and brand reputation are the priorities.

Hidden Costs You Should Know

The initial development quote is rarely the “final” number. The website maintenance cost for UAE businesses typically ranges from 10–15% annually. To avoid surprises, budget for these ongoing expenses: 

  1. Domain Name & SSL: While a .com or .ae domain name costs roughly AED 50–100/year, premium SSL certificates for e-commerce can cost AED 350+ annually.
  2. Hosting & Server Fees: Fast loading is non-negotiable. Quality VPS hosting in Dubai ranges from AED 550 to AED 2,000+ per year.
  3. Website Maintenance (AMC): Security patches and plugin updates are vital. Annual maintenance usually costs 10–15% of the total development price.
  4. Content Creation: Professionally written, SEO-optimized copy (Arabic and English) is often an additional project package.

Common Mistakes Businesses Make

In our experience at Element8, many businesses fall into these traps:

  • The “Cheapest Option” Trap: Choosing the lowest quote often leads to a site that is slow, buggy, or insecure, ultimately requiring a total rebuild.
  • Ignoring Mobile-First Design: With mobile users dominating the UAE market, desktop-only thinking is a recipe for failure.
  • Neglecting SEO until Launch: SEO should be baked into the architecture, not “added” after the site is finished.
  • Scope Creep: Failing to define a clear brief leads to 30–40% budget overruns during the development phase.

Why Website Development Costs More in Dubai

Dubai is a global hub with some of the highest UI/UX standards. Costs are influenced by:

  • High Operational Talent: Agencies employ top-tier international talent to meet local demand for innovation.
  • Multilingual Expertise: Building a seamless RTL (Arabic) and LTR (English) experience requires twice as much testing.
  • Competitive Landscape: To stand out in the UAE, businesses require advanced technologies (AI, AR integrations) and high security standards.

FAQs

  • How much does website development cost in Dubai?
    Website development costs in Dubai range from AED 3,500 for basic landing pages to over AED 150,000 for custom enterprise platforms. For most established SMEs, a professional corporate website averages between AED 15,000 and AED 40,000.
  • What is the average e-commerce website price in the UAE?
    The cost of e-commerce website development for Dubai businesses typically ranges from AED 15,000 to AED 60,000 for a store built on Shopify or WooCommerce. Large-scale marketplaces with custom features and multiple integrations can exceed AED 110,000.
  • Why is there a price difference between freelancers and agencies in Dubai?
    Agencies provide a dedicated team of specialists (UI/UX designers, backend developers, SEO experts) and offer project insurance and long-term support. Freelancers are more affordable (AED 1,500–AED 6,000) but often lack the resources to handle complex, scalable corporate projects.
  • What are the recurring costs for a website in Dubai?
    Recurring costs include domain renewal (AED 50–100/year), professional hosting (AED 500 – AED 2,000/year), and annual maintenance (roughly 10% of the initial build cost) to ensure security and performance.
  • How long does it take to develop a website in Dubai?
    A basic website can take 2–4 weeks, while a comprehensive corporate or e-commerce site usually requires 8–12 weeks from wireframing to launch.
